Distillation Experiment

Aim: To separate a solute into a solvent in a solution using distillation.

Hypothesis: I think the Coke will turn green.

Equipment: Coke, Conical Flask, Heatproof Mat, A Delivery Tube and Bung, Bunsen Burner, Tripod, Gauze Mat, Retort Stand, Boss Heat and Clamp, Boiling Tube.

Method:
1. Set up equipment as shown in the diagram.
2. Add approximately 50 mL of Coke to your conical flask
3. Light your Bunsen Burner. Open the air hole and gently push the Bunsen Burner under the tripod.
4. Heat the solution until most of the solvent has been evaporated. Turn off Bunsen Burner.

Results/Observations:
I saw the amount of coke slowly go down and drops of water going into the test tube.

Conclusion:
No because it did not turn green.

Discussion:
The coke boiled and caused steam which went through the delivery tube and into the test tube.
